Position Overview
The Crash Records Customer Service Representative is responsible for gathering, reviewing, and processing traffic crash data submitted by Arizona law enforcement agencies. This position requires strong data entry skills, attention to detail, and the ability to interpret and verify information before entering it into the State's Crash Records Information System (CRIS).
Key Responsibilities
- Gather, compile, and analyze crash data received from Arizona law enforcement agencies.
- Review reports for accuracy and identify potentially erroneous information.
- Scan, index, and enter crash data into the State's database (CRIS).
- Interpret traffic crash reports and ensure information is entered accurately and timely.
- Verify and research discrepancies to maintain data integrity.
- Maintain confidentiality and adhere to departmental procedures and guidelines.
- Perform repetitive, detail-oriented work while meeting productivity and accuracy standards.
